Shared services and GBS centers automate under a constraint most AI programs never face: the work is already consolidated, already measured, and already cheap. This benchmark covers 120+ enterprise-owned centers and reports where AI still moves cost-per-transaction, and where it mainly moves work from processing into review.
Finance operations is where the numbers are
Top-quartile accounts-payable operations run 68% straight-through processing on invoice intake, against a median of 41%. The gap is almost entirely document quality and supplier-master hygiene, not model capability.
Order-to-cash automation lands later and smaller: cash application and dispute triage produce solid gains, but credit and collections decisions stay human-gated in nearly every program we reviewed.
HR operations wins on containment, not headcount
HR service desk containment of 55% to 70% is now routine for policy, payslip and leave-balance intents. The savings show up as absorbed volume growth rather than reduced headcount, which is why the business case has to be written as capacity, not cost-out.
Payroll and onboarding exceptions remain the highest-risk queue and the one most often under-staffed after automation lands.
Exception load is the real cost line
Programs that measure only touchless rate systematically overstate savings. The centers with durable economics cost exceptions as fully loaded review minutes per 100 transactions and set automation thresholds against that number.
A confidence threshold tuned two points too aggressively can convert a processing saving into a more expensive review queue.
Captive, outsourced and hybrid
Captive centers hold the data and integration advantage; outsourced estates hold the platform and tooling advantage. Hybrid models that keep decisioning and evidence in-house while outsourcing volume processing show the most stable unit economics across renewal cycles.
Where the provider owns the automation, the contract decides who keeps the gain. Fix that before the deployment, not at renewal.
What top-quartile centers do differently
They re-baseline the process before automating it, publish exception rates alongside touchless rates, and hold one shared platform across functions instead of a tool per tower.
None of that is an AI capability. All of it predicts whether the second function costs less to automate than the first.
Shared services teams do not need the most ambitious AI portfolio. They need a per-transaction number that survives audit, and an exception queue staffed for the volume automation actually creates.
Questions enterprise readers ask
Is this different from the BPO automation benchmark?
Yes — this report benchmarks enterprise-owned shared services and GBS centers. The BPO benchmark measures provider delivery economics; this one measures in-house cost-per-transaction, straight-through processing and exception load.
Which functions are covered?
Finance operations (AP, order-to-cash, close), HR operations (service desk, onboarding, payroll), procurement intake and IT operations, each with peer bands by center size.
Can we automate before finishing an ERP migration?
Yes for intake, extraction and exception routing, which sit above the system of record. The report flags the workloads that genuinely require the migration first.
How is exception cost measured?
Exceptions are costed as fully loaded review minutes per 100 transactions, so automation targets account for the review capacity automation creates rather than only the touches it removes.
